CVE-2026-49819
UpSnap - Unauthenticated Initial-Superuser Takeover Chains to Root RCE via wake_cmd
Description

UpSnap is a wake on lan web app. Versions 4.4.1 through 5.3.5 are vulnerable to a missing-authentication / privilege-escalation chain in `pb.HandlerInitSuperuser` (`backend/pb/handlers.go:249`), reachable as `POST /api/upsnap/init-superuser`. The vulnerable code lacks any authentication, setup token, IP allow-list, or rate limit and is gated only by a `totalSuperusers > 0` count check — a condition that is false on every fresh install — allowing an unauthenticated network-adjacent attacker to register the initial superuser account, receive a long-lived JWT, and pivot to root remote code execution at `backend/networking/wake.go:43` (`exec.CommandContext(ctx, "/bin/sh", "-c", wake_cmd)`). Version 5.4.0 fixes the issue.

Solution
Update UpSnap to version 5.4.0 to patch the authentication bypass and privilege escalation vulnerability.
  • Update UpSnap application to version 5.4.0 or later.
  • Review and apply any security configurations recommended by the vendor.
  • Remove any unauthorized superuser accounts created.
